Planning and permissions locally
Planning matters are decided by Sheffield City Council / Rotherham MBC / Barnsley MBC / Doncaster MBC, and outcomes depend on your specific property — boundary distances, whether you are in a conservation area, and whether permitted development rights have been removed. We will tell you when something looks likely to need consent, but the authority is the only place to confirm it.
Questions we get asked in Sheffield
- Do you offer solutions for gardens built on steep slopes?
- Our engineering expertise includes designing raised frames and secure mounting to navigate significant garden inclines effectively.
- Are your glass roofs strong enough for Sheffield's wind?
- We specify structure components based on site-specific wind load calculations, specifically tailored for our elevated Pennine positions.
- How do you integrate with gritstone building materials?
- We use custom-colour powder coating for our frames to complement the natural stone tones found in traditional Sheffield properties.
- Can a glass room handle high volumes of drainage?
- Every installation includes an integrated drainage system designed to cope with the heavy rainfall common in our sheltered valley areas.
